Title

AN ORDINANCE CONCERNING ADMINISTRATION-STANDARD REVIEW PROCEDURES -DEVELOPMENT APPLICATIONS -NOTIFICATION -INFORMATIONAL MAILING for the purpose of amending the Zoning Ordinance to provide for electronic informational mailing registry for any interested County resident; providing for electronic informational mailings to be provided by the Maryland-National Capital Park and Planning Commission, and providing compliance requirements for prospective development applicants.

 

Background

This bill amends the Zoning Ordinance to expand the registered civic association informational mailing registry to an electronic registry maintained by the Maryland-National Capital Park and Planning Commission for any interested County resident. Once an applicant submits an electronic version of a pre-application informational mailing least thirty (30) days prior to the acceptance of a development application by the Commission, the Commission shall provide emailed informational mailings to all residents on the email registry.
